Collusion Among Adversaries

Abstract

How can leaders provoke their adversaries into fighting? A formal model of international conflict with cheap-talk diplomacy shows how adversarial leaders can have aligned incentives to coordinate against a domestic audience. The theoretical logic is illustrated through the Franco-Prussian War, the Gulf of Tonkin incident, and the 2024 South Korean constitutional crisis.
